SV.KNYAZ VLADIMIR (IMO 9247613) is a Dry bulk/Mini bulkers 2 ship built in 2003 and is sailing under the flag of Russian Federation. She has an overall length (LOA) of 128 meters and a width (beam) of 16 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 5,440 tonnes.
